Fire and Smoke Damage Testing in Meridian, ID
Smoke and combustion residues can affect a property even when flames never reach the building. Wildfire smoke, a neighboring structure fire, an appliance malfunction, or another combustion event can introduce soot, char, ash, odors, and chemical residues into homes and commercial buildings.

Yes. Smoke can enter a structure located away from the flames and deposit fine combustion particles throughout the interior.
Potential entry and distribution pathways include:
After entering the structure, smoke particles may settle on walls, ceilings, floors, furniture, electronics, HVAC components, clothing, and other personal property.
The absence of burn marks or heavy visible soot does not establish that a property was unaffected.

No single laboratory method evaluates every possible fire-related contaminant. The appropriate samples and analyses depend on the materials involved and the questions the investigation must answer.
Microscopic examination may help identify particles consistent with soot, char, ash, and other combustion-related material in a collected sample.
Surface samples may be collected from:
The findings should be interpreted with the fire history, property observations, sample locations, cleaning history, and investigation limitations.
Tape-lift sampling may be used to collect particles directly from selected surfaces for microscopic examination.
This analysis may help characterize a suspect deposit and determine whether combustion-related particles are present among ordinary environmental material such as dust, fibers, pollen, soil, and other debris.
One sample represents one specific location. A positive or negative result should not automatically be applied to every room or surface within the property.
Wipe samples may be used when laboratory analysis is needed for selected chemical residues or metals deposited on a defined surface area.

Because fire residues may be distributed unevenly, sampling only one convenient surface may not adequately characterize the building.
An operating HVAC system can draw smoke particles into a building and redistribute them through multiple rooms or ventilation zones.

Testing every item is rarely practical. Contents may be grouped according to material, location, exposure, use, and cleaning history so representative items can be selected.
A result from one item should not automatically be applied to every other item in the property.
Wildfire ash may settle on yards, patios, decks, walkways, outdoor furniture, play areas, gardens, HVAC equipment, vehicles, and building exteriors.

When safely and reasonably possible, environmental testing should occur before extensive cleaning, demolition, painting, or disposal changes the original conditions.

Dry sweeping, compressed air, and ordinary household vacuuming may disturb fine particles and redistribute them.

There is no single universal numerical clearance standard that applies to every fire residue and property. Project-specific criteria should be established before restoration whenever possible.
